Yes, you can brine a Butterball turkey if you desire. Brining is a great way to enhance the flavor and moisture of the turkey. Butterball provides pre-brined turkeys that come ready for cooking; however, if you choose to brine your own turkey, it is essential to follow the proper steps to achieve the best results. A basic brine typically consists of water, salt, sugar, and various seasonings, but you can customize it to suit your taste preferences.
Before brining, it is advisable to thaw the turkey completely if it is frozen. Once the turkey is thawed, it can be soaked in the brine solution for several hours, usually between twelve to twenty-four hours, depending on the size of the turkey. After brining, be sure to rinse the turkey thoroughly and pat it dry before cooking.
